The certificate of non-debt of TAP in real estate transfers is abolished


The benefit in real estate transactions from the imminent abolition of the non-debt certificate of the real estate fee (TAP) will be significant, as a document that often took up to three months to be granted to the interested parties is expected to be erased. As stated by the Deputy Minister of Interior St. Petsas at the 39th Panhellenic Conference of Property Owners of POMIDA, which took place on Saturday, a provision has already been prepared for the abolition of the TAP certificate in real estate contracts.

It is worth noting that the certificate of non-debt of TAP was abolished in 2014, but returned in 2017. This is another document that was added to the list of required certificates and certificates that must accompany every purchase and sale of real estate today, a development that has brought our country to 153rd worst position in the world, according to World Bank data.

Today, the certificate of non-debt of TAP (collected through PPC accounts) is a significant obstacle in speeding up the process of buying and selling real estate. According to the president of the notaries, Giorgos Rouska, "for the simple cases of transfers it takes one month, while for the more complex ones from three to nine months". As he mentioned, the delays certainly include the issuance of a TAP certificate, for example in the Municipality of Thessaloniki 4,000 applications are pending, while other cases of delays concern the issuance of tax information, issues with forest maps and the issuance of insurance information.

As POMIDA President Stratos Paradias pointed out at the conference, the extensive tax and urban planning "certification" in real estate transfers has turned them into Golgotha ​​and reminded of the need to abolish certificates, such as the one for TAP, but also the possibility of their electronic issuance. The government now seems to be focusing on this point as well.

According to the commander of AADE George Pitsili, the newly established platform myProperty has already received 105,000 tax returns, donations and parental benefits, while in the last 10 days alone more than 20,000 applications have been submitted. This platform concerns the electronic certification and issuance of the transfer tax that accompanies each purchase. The capabilities of the platform are expected to be expanded within the year, to cover both inheritances and informal donations. Also, during 2022, the digitization of the issuance of tax information and debt certificate will be implemented, while another important development concerns the fact that the preparation for the interconnection of the AADE database with the Land Registry has begun.

However, in the coming months, the application of the electronic building ID in the purchase and sale of new real estate is expected to begin, which not only maintains all the documents required until today, but also adds the attachment of the building permit and the plans that accompany, the certificate of construction control, if it has been issued, as well as any declarations of compliance with laws suspending the imposition of sanctions on arbitrary, floor plans, the structural vulnerability of the building and so on.
Developments should be expected regarding ENFIA as well, as both the Minister of Finance Chr. Staikouras and the Deputy Minister of Finance Th. Skylakakis noted that the new tax will be lower and fairer. "In the coming weeks, the new ENFIA will be announced, which will be much fairer and will alleviate the extreme injustices it had in the beginning and has continued to have this tax for many years," said Mr. Skylakakis.
